Hotel Kuretakeso

Takayama, Japan
5.8COSY

Guests returning for the communal bath, praised for its pleasantly gentle temperature, the Hida-style breakfast of hoba miso and grilled beef cooked at the table, complimentary lobby coffee available through much of the day, and rooms kept scrupulously clean, this well-priced business hotel beside Takayama station quietly delivers more than its modest rates might lead one to expect.

Frequently asked questions

Where is Hotel Kuretakeso located?
Hotel Kuretakeso is in Takayama, on the quieter west side of JR Takayama Station, less than a 10-minute walk away. It's positioned away from the main tourist and restaurant areas, making it peaceful but still convenient for station access.
How cosy is Hotel Kuretakeso?
Hotel Kuretakeso scores 5.8 out of 10 for cosiness. Whilst rooms are compact and functional with everything you need, they're on the smaller side, and the hotel prioritises efficiency over intimate warmth.
Is the breakfast good at Hotel Kuretakeso?
Yes, guests praise the breakfast despite it being a business hotel. You can enjoy local Hida specialities alongside standard offerings, which visitors found excellent value for the price.
Does Hotel Kuretakeso have a public bath?
Yes, there's a large communal bath on the second floor. Guests particularly appreciated that the water temperature is pleasantly warm rather than scalding, and the facilities include thoughtful touches like secure lockers and amenity packs for women.
Is Hotel Kuretakeso good value for money?
Most guests felt it offered strong value. Rooms are well-maintained and spacious for the price, there's a public bath, and a happy hour (18:00–20:00) offers complimentary drinks. Parking is available on-site, though charged.
Is the staff friendly at Hotel Kuretakeso?
Staff are described as courteous and helpful, though some guests found them somewhat formal or matter-of-fact in manner rather than particularly warm.
